Why GB WhatsApp Security Matters
Security is the foundation of any reliable messaging platform. When you utilize third-party modifications, you step outside the “walled garden” of official app stores. This means the strict security vetting processes of Google or Apple are bypassed.
Consequently, the responsibility for checking the integrity of the software falls on the user. GBWhatsApp is a powerful tool, but it requires a proactive approach to safety. You must ensure that your data is not being siphoned to unknown servers.
End-to-end encryption is a standard feature in the official app. Modified versions generally preserve this encryption for message transport. However, vulnerabilities can exist within the app code itself.
If the application code has been tampered with maliciously, encryption might be bypassed on the device. This highlights the importance of downloading from reputable sources. Your digital privacy depends on the integrity of the installation file.
Furthermore, metadata protection is often overlooked by casual users. Metadata includes information about who you talk to and when. Securing this data is just as important as protecting the message content.
Key Privacy Risks in GB WhatsApp
Before diving into solutions, it is crucial to understand the landscape of threats. Using unofficial clients inherently carries more risk than stock applications. Being aware of these dangers allows you to mitigate them effectively.
The primary concern revolves around the lack of official support. If you encounter a security breach, there is no official customer service to assist you. You are largely on your own to resolve data compromises.
Additionally, the source code is not open for public audit. This opacity makes it difficult for security researchers to verify privacy claims. Users must rely on the reputation of the mod developers.
- Risk of temporary or permanent account bans enforced by the official service provider.
- Potential exposure to malware or spyware if the APK is downloaded from untrusted sources.
- Possibility of data leaks due to weaker server-side security protocols.
- Lack of automatic, verified security patches that standard apps receive.
- Uncertainty regarding how user data and metadata are handled or stored.
Best Security Settings to Enable in GB WhatsApp
Fortunately, these applications come equipped with robust privacy suites. You simply need to know where to look and what to enable. The first step is navigating to the privacy settings menu.
One of the most effective features is the built-in App Lock. This feature allows you to secure the entire application with a PIN or pattern. It prevents anyone with physical access to your phone from opening your chats.
Enable Two-Step Verification immediately to prevent account hijacking. This setting adds a second layer of defense during the registration process. Even if someone steals your SIM card, they cannot access your account without the PIN.
If you are using GB WhatsApp Pro, you should explore the “Freeze Last Seen” option. This freezes your online timestamp to a specific moment in the past. It allows you to use the app without broadcasting your current activity.
Another vital setting is the ability to disable the “Forwarded” tag. This prevents recipients from knowing if a message was forwarded from another chat. It helps maintain the context and privacy of the original sender.
Review your “Who Can Call Me” settings to reduce spam and harassment. You can restrict incoming calls to your contacts or specific individuals. This significantly reduces the surface area for social engineering attacks.
Finally, utilize the “Do Not Disturb” (DND) mode specific to the app. This creates a firewall that cuts off internet access for the messaging app only. It ensures you remain offline in the app while using data elsewhere.
How to Protect Your Chats and Media
Protecting the content of your conversations is just as important as securing the account. Media files can often be the source of privacy leaks. Personal photos should not appear in your phone’s public gallery.
Use the “Hide Media from Gallery” feature found in the settings. This ensures that images and videos sent in chats stay within the app. They will not be visible to other gallery apps or file managers.
For highly sensitive conversations, use the specific Chat Lock feature. You can lock individual chat threads with a unique password. This is distinct from the general app lock discussed earlier.
GB WhatsApp allows for greater control over file sharing limits. However, exercise caution when sending large files. Ensure you are not inadvertently sharing metadata attached to those files.
Backups are another critical area for data protection. Automatic Google Drive backups often fail with modified versions. You must rely on local backups stored on your device’s internal storage.
Create a routine to manually copy your local backup folder to a secure location. You can move this folder to a computer or an encrypted external drive. This ensures you have a recovery point if the app crashes.
Be mindful of the “View Once” feature for sensitive media. This ensures the recipient can only see the image or video a single time. It prevents the media from being saved to their device storage.

Tips to Avoid Bans and Data Leaks
The threat of an account ban is real for mod users. Official platforms employ automated systems to detect modified clients. Avoiding detection requires a blend of common sense and restraint.
Do not overuse features that are clearly not present in the official app. Sending bulk messages to hundreds of people is a red flag. This behavior mimics spam bots and triggers automated bans.
Avoid sending messages to unsaved numbers frequently. This activity is often associated with commercial spamming. Stick to communicating primarily with your saved contacts to appear organic.
If you receive a temporary ban, take it as a serious warning. Switch to the official app immediately for the duration of the ban. Continuing to use the mod during this time can lead to a permanent suspension.
Use a secondary phone number for your modded account if possible. This isolates your primary identity from potential risks. If the secondary number is banned, your main communication line remains intact.

Common Security Mistakes to Avoid
Even with the best settings, human error remains a major vulnerability. Recognizing common mistakes helps you avoid falling into traps. The most common error is downloading the app from a fake site.
Many websites masquerade as official repositories for modded apps. They often bundle adware or spyware with the installation file. Always verify the authenticity of the download source before installing.
Another mistake is neglecting to update the application. Security patches are released to fix known exploits. Running an outdated version leaves your device open to these old attacks.
Granting unnecessary permissions is a significant privacy oversight. The app does not need access to your location for basic messaging. Review the permissions in your phone settings and revoke what is not needed.
Do not share your verification code with anyone under any circumstances. Scammers often pose as friends or support staff to steal this code. Once they have it, they can take over your account on another device.
Avoid clicking on links forwarded from unknown sources. Phishing attacks are platform-agnostic and work on any app. Always verify the link destination before tapping on it.
Finally, do not ignore the behavior of your device. If your battery drains fast or the phone heats up, investigate immediately. These could be signs of background malware activity related to a compromised app.
